The nominees have been announced for the first year of Canada’s Polaris Music Prize, their equivalent of the Mercury Music Prize.
The ten finalists have had their albums put forward after an extensive voting process including 120 judges.
The winners, who will receive a prize of $20,000, will be announced in a ceremony at Toronto’s Phoenix Theatre on September 18.
The nominees are:
Broken Social Scene - Broken Social Scene
Cadence Weapon - Breaking Kayfabe
The Deadly Snakes - Porcella
Final Fantasy - He Poos Clouds
Sarah Harmer - I'm a Mountain
K'naan - The Dusty Foot Philosopher
Malajube - Trompe L'Oeil
Metric - Live It Out
The New Pornographers - Twin Cinema
Wolf Parade - Apologies to the Queen Mary
